//! Internal object write entry points for trusted in-process callers.
//!
//! A system write (on-demand migration write-back, future replays) must look
//! like an ordinary client write: bucket default SSE, quota, versioning,
//! Object Lock defaults, replication scheduling and creation events all apply.
//! The single-object entry point runs the same [`DefaultObjectUsecase::put_object_core`]
//! as the S3 PutObject handler; the multipart entry points mirror the S3
//! multipart handlers' policy steps against the same storage contract.
use super::*;
use crate::app::object_data_cache::invalidate_object_data_cache_after_complete_multipart_success;
use crate::app::storage_api::multipart_usecase::contract::multipart::{CompletePart, MultipartOperations as _};
use crate::app::storage_api::object_usecase::compression::is_multipart_disk_compression_enabled;
use crate::app::storage_api::object_usecase::io::WriteEncryption;
use crate::app::storage_api::object_usecase::options::{
extract_metadata_from_mime, get_complete_multipart_upload_opts_with_replication_authorization,
};
use crate::app::storage_api::object_usecase::sse::{
EncryptionKeyKind, PrepareEncryptionRequest, mark_encrypted_multipart_metadata, sse_decryption, sse_prepare_encryption,
};
use crate::capacity::record_capacity_write;
use crate::runtime_sources::NotifyInterface;
use http::HeaderName;
/// Inputs of an internal object write. Content and user metadata follow the
/// S3 request shape so the shared write path treats them exactly like a
/// client PUT: `content_headers` are the standard object headers
/// (`Content-Type`, `Cache-Control`, `Content-Encoding`, `Content-Disposition`,
/// `Content-Language`, `Expires`), `user_metadata` carries `x-amz-meta-*`
/// entries with the prefix stripped, `tags` is the `x-amz-tagging` query
/// string and `internal_metadata` holds `x-rustfs-internal-*` /
/// `x-minio-internal-*` keys. Source replication bookkeeping is stripped;
/// other internal provenance is written verbatim.
pub(crate) struct InternalPutContext {
pub(crate) bucket: String,
/// Pins background work to its original bucket across deletion and recreation.
pub(crate) expected_bucket_incarnation_id: Option<Uuid>,
pub(crate) key: String,
/// Plaintext object length. The single-object path requires it, exactly
/// like S3 PutObject rejects an unknown `Content-Length`.
pub(crate) size: Option<u64>,
/// Lowercase hex MD5 the body must hash to; the write fails with
/// `BadDigest` otherwise and nothing is committed.
pub(crate) expected_md5_hex: Option<String>,
/// ETag to store instead of the computed one.
pub(crate) preserve_etag: Option<String>,
/// Reject an existing current object under the storage commit lock.
pub(crate) if_absent: bool,
pub(crate) preserve_delete_marker: bool,
pub(crate) content_headers: HashMap<String, String>,
pub(crate) user_metadata: HashMap<String, String>,
pub(crate) tags: Option<String>,
pub(crate) internal_metadata: HashMap<String, String>,
/// Publish the `s3:ObjectCreated:*` event for the write.
pub(crate) emit_events: bool,
/// `userIdentity.principalId` of the creation event.
pub(crate) principal_id: &'static str,
}

impl DefaultObjectUsecase {
/// Write one object through the ordinary PutObject path on behalf of a
/// trusted internal caller.
///
/// The body is consumed exactly like a client request body: hashed
/// against `expected_md5_hex`, compressed and encrypted per bucket policy,
/// and committed under quota admission. On any failure nothing is left
/// behind.
pub(crate) async fn internal_put_object<B>(&self, ctx: InternalPutContext, body: B) -> Result<ObjectInfo, ApiError>
where
B: Stream<Item = io::Result<Bytes>> + Send + Sync + 'static,
{
let start_time = Instant::now();
let InternalPutContext {
bucket,
expected_bucket_incarnation_id,
key,
size,
expected_md5_hex,
preserve_etag,
if_absent,
preserve_delete_marker,
content_headers,
user_metadata,
tags,
mut internal_metadata,
emit_events,
principal_id,
} = ctx;
let Some(size) = size else {
return Err(ApiError::invalid_request("internal put requires a known object size"));
};
let size = i64::try_from(size).map_err(|_| ApiError::invalid_request("internal put size exceeds the supported range"))?;
let mut headers = internal_put_headers(&content_headers)?;
if if_absent {
headers.insert(http::header::IF_NONE_MATCH, HeaderValue::from_static("*"));
}
validate_internal_write_target(&key, &bucket, &headers).await?;
remove_source_replication_bookkeeping(&mut internal_metadata);
let write = PutObjectWriteRequest {
bucket,
key,
size,
quota_operation: QuotaOperation::PutObject,
ciphertext_passthrough: false,
inbound_replication_put: false,
headers: &headers,
query: None,
trailing_headers: None,
version_id: None,
sse: PutObjectSseInput {
server_side_encryption: None,
ssekms_key_id: None,
sse_customer_algorithm: None,
sse_customer_key: None,
sse_customer_key_md5: None,
},
user_metadata,
internal_metadata,
content: internal_put_content_input(&headers, tags),
object_lock: PutObjectLockInput {
legal_hold_status: None,
mode: None,
retain_until_date: None,
},
content_md5: expected_md5_hex.map(PutObjectContentMd5::Hex),
preserve_etag,
origin: PutObjectOrigin::Internal {
principal_id,
emit_events,
preserve_delete_marker,
expected_bucket_incarnation_id,
},
};
let committed = self
.put_object_core(write, StreamingBlob::wrap(body), start_time)
.await
.map_err(api_error_from_s3)?;
let obj_info = committed.obj_info.clone();
let result: S3Result<S3Response<()>> = Ok(S3Response::new(()));
committed.finish(&result);
Ok(obj_info)
}
